The music icons, literary giants, sporting and political legends who left us in 2021

Another year gone, and another year where we lost many of those who were beloved and remembered for a variety of reasons. From sport to the cinema screen, and from the airwaves to the political arena, a number of luminaries from around the world bid their final farewell in 2021, writes Sean Murray
